We kick off literally in the thai capital of bangkok, where, in 2017, we convinced henry to train like a champion and try his hand at the countrys national sport. Muay thai is said to have been developed by thai warriors on the battlefields of the 14th century, where it became known as the Art Of The Eight Limbs thats because hands, shins, elbows and knees are all used as points of contact. Back in 2019, we sent mike corey to the coast where conservationists have found an ingenious albeit Muddy Solution to an ongoing conservation challenge. Few International Travellers venture here, but in recent years the amazing transformation of its ecosystem has begun to draw people like me. It might not be one of the most beautiful ecosystems, but it is actually quite full of life. There are snails, cockles, crabs, macaques, birds all kinds of wildlife, here. Theres a monkey right here with a crab in its mouth. This place is quite an experience. The shellfish, shrimp, and crabs which thrive in this environment were almost at the brink of collapse a few years ago, because of the dramatic loss of one single thing mangroves. Industrial Shrimp Farming left the Mangrove Forest decimated, and with it a fragile ecosystem which the villagers depended on to survive. But the local people began to fight back. Paiboon helped bring hundreds of people from nearby villages to replant the mangroves. Eventually, their work began to pay off and a caught the attention of royalty. Time now to head to thailands famous sandy beaches. The country has about 3,000 kilometres of beautiful coastline which, of course, makes it a huge draw for tourists, but that doesnt always mean good news for the environment. So back in 2019 we set carmen to songkhla, in the countrys south not to catchy some rays, but tojoin a clean up mission. Cleaning up thailands beaches has become a priority for a network of volunteers called trash heroes. The group operates in 25 cities across the country. Cleaning the beaches of trash and tiny pieces of cigarette seems a never ending task. But the trash heroes here could soon have some help. Why do we need a beach robot here . Because there is too many trash. This place i grew up, so many tourists come to this beach and if the beach gets dirty no one wants to come, so i started this project. How does it actually work . The robot is digging in the sand about five centimetres, shaking to separate the sand out and move the trash back to the truck. And how much rubbish do you actually collect . Well, to finish the show this week, its time for something a little more relaxing and even consciousness raising. Across the world, thailand is known for its hundreds of buddhist monasteries, where monks and nuns spend their lives in simplicity, contemplation and meditation. Back in 2014, we sent rajan to get a taste of that lifestyle for a day, at least. The first duty of the new day is collecting alms food from the local community.
